NWU Finishes 1-3 at McPherson Tournament

Box Score 1 | Box Score 2 | Box Score 3 | Box Score 4 Nebraska Wesleyan ended the weekend at the McPherson College Tournament with a 9-1 win over Bethel College to earn their first win of the two day tournament going 1-3 over the weekend.  The Prairie Wolves dropped all three games on Friday losing to Kansas Wesleyan, McPherson and Bethany.

On Friday, it was the Prairie Wolves offense that held them back as they managed just nine total hits in three games.

The day started off with a 5-0 loss to Kansas Wesleyan on Friday morning.  NWU loaded the bases with no outs to begin the game, but was unable to score a run and that would be a sign for Prairie Wolves offensive struggles on the day.  In the bottom of the first, KWU hit back-to-back home runs to open up a 3-0 lead and they would cruise from there.

In the second game against the host school McPherson College, the Prairie Wolves lost by an identical 5-0 score.  Nebraska Wesleyan managed five hits against McPherson, but all were singles as they could never string together any runs.  McPherson scored two runs in the second and three more in the third inning to earn the win.

To close out the day, the Prairie Wolves lost a 5-1 decision to Bethany College from Kansas.  NWU once again only had two hits in the game, and also committed four errors in the field.  Bethany had just four hits but took advantage of the NWU errors.  The Prairie Wolves got on the board in the third inning after already trailing 2-0.  Kayla Randel hit an RBI single for the only run of the entire day for NWU.

Nebraska Wesleyan responded on Saturday to snap their five game losing streak with a 9-1 win over Bethel.  The Prairie Wolves bats woke up as they pounded out 14 hits, including four doubles on the way to the eight run win.  Six of the runs came in the final two innings as NWU led just 3-1 going into the sixth inning.

Chaley Hamilton hit a 2-run single in the top of the first to put the Prairie Wolves up 2-0.  Bethel got their lone run of the game in the bottom of the first inning.  NWU took advantage of a Bethel error in the fifth inning to score another run to extend their lead to two runs.

Rachel Kubik had a 2-run single and Claire Poppe hit an RBI double in the sixth for the Prairie Wolves then in the seventh Randel and Marisa Garver both hit RBI doubles.

Megan Cottier got the win going four innings allowing just three hits and one run.  Chaley Hamilton recorded a save pitching the final three innings allowing just one hit and no runs.  Kayla Randel was 3-5 with two doubles an RBI and a stolen base.  Hamilton also was 2-4 with three RBI.
